Output 2307661d7e2ac420c013e0451efa0d407a55d53e7113109497532c7b3454d134:3

value
105000000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 28a3334422f085c2c2d84a8b870cfdc8fa840958 OP_EQUALVERIFY OP_CHECKSIG
address
D8qy5HSzL7HamMp8rDL8vJNugpKFuy4ApZ
transaction
2307661d7e2ac420c013e0451efa0d407a55d53e7113109497532c7b3454d134